Study to Evaluate the Immunogenicity and Safety of LBVD(Hexavalent Vaccine), Given to Healthy Infants at Primary Series

← catalyst calendar

NCT05457946

Sponsored by LG Chem (industry) · 051910.KS — their whole pipeline →.

Phase
Phase 2/3
Status
Unknown status
Study type
Interventional
Design
Randomized · None · Prevention
Enrollment
1,438estimated

What it studies

Conditions

  • Diphtheria
  • Tetanus
  • Pertussis
  • Hepatitis B
  • Poliomyelitis
  • Haemophilus Influenzae Type B Infection

Interventions

  • Biological: LBVD (Hexavalent vaccine)
  • Biological: Pentavalent vaccine and Inactivated Polio vaccine (Sabin strains)

Primary outcome

what the primary-completion date above is the date OF
Seroprotection/seroconservison/ vaccine-response rate
measured 4 weeks after three-dose primary series
